Our party of ten adults thoroughly enjoyed our stay at this beautifully crafted and well maintained home. The house is nestled on a mountainside near a golf course and BEAUTIFUL walking/hiking trails. Many wonderful things to do within an hour’s drive, especially, the NC Arboretum in Asheville and the lovely hike to Roaring Forks Falls in Burnsville.
The bedrooms are nicely appointed with mattresses that are a little past their prime but nice bedding, good towels and lots of room for clothes and travel gear. The sofas in the Great Room are aged and not comfortable but welcoming and they afforded everyone a place to sit and be together in front of the fireplace.
The kitchen is great for a crowd our size and pretty well equipped (it lacked a blender or Bullet) with plenty of plates, glasses and silverware. If you are not planning complicated menus or baking a lot, it should meet your needs.
The house is very pretty and cabinesque, so it is a bit dark in several spots - a Kindle reader came in very handy.
One word of warning - the driveway is extremely steep with a semi-blind turn, so best to bring an all-wheel drive vehicle, especially if weather is an issue. We (somehow) managed to force our 24’ Sprinter up to the top but then decided to leave it there and utilize other guests’ cars (which were skillfully tucked into the very tight parking at the top of the driveway).
It’s not for the feint of heart but I have to confess that it was worth it. We loved it!
